LVS负载均衡
Benny-文俊
不坠青云之志
展开
-
MongoDB ------ 复制集 + 复制集管理优化
一、MongoDB 复制集:(1)Mongodb复制集简介:1、Mongodb复制集由一组Mongod实例(进程)组成,包含一个Primary节点和多个Secondary节点,Mongodb Driver(客户端)的所有数据都写入Primary,Secondary从Primary同步写入的数据,以保持复制集内所有成员存储相同的数据集,提供数据的高可用。2、客户端在主节点写入数据,在从节点读取...原创 2019-12-23 10:34:13 · 346 阅读 · 1 评论 -
【高可用-分布式文件系统】------ KVM + GFS 分布式存储
一、案例概述:本架构是将之前博客中讲到的 Glusterfs分布式文件系统,再结合 KVM 虚拟化,达到一个高可用的效果。(1)原理:利用Glusterfs的分布式复制卷,对kvm虚拟机文件进行分布存储和冗余功能。分布式复制卷主要用于需要冗余的情况下把一个文件存放在两个或以上的节点上,当其中一个节点数据丢失或者损坏之后,kvm 仍然能够通过卷组找到另一节点上的虚拟机文件,保证虚拟机正常运行。当...原创 2019-12-21 22:21:51 · 731 阅读 · 0 评论 -
搭建 MFS 分布式文件系统
一、MFS 简介:MooseFS是一个具有容错性的网络分布式文件系统。它把数据分散存放在多个物理服务器上,而呈现给用户的则是一个统一的资源。(1)优势:1、高可靠(数据的多个拷贝被存储在不同的计算机上);2、通过附加新的计算机或者硬盘可以实现容量的动态扩展;3、删除的文件可以根据一个可配置的时间周期进行保留(一个文件系统级别的回收站);4、不受访问和写入影响的文件连贯快照。(2)体系...原创 2019-12-19 16:13:26 · 1861 阅读 · 1 评论 -
搭建 GFS 分布式文件系统
文章目录一、GlusterFS 简介:二、GlusterFS 的卷类型:三、GlusterFS 部署:第一步:先将每台虚拟机的各个磁盘挂载好,方便操作,可以使用以下脚本第二步:在四台 node 节点上的操作第三步:时间同步第五步:GlusterFS 卷的创建第六步:客户端配置第七步:测试一、GlusterFS 简介:GFS是一个可扩展的分布式文件系统,用于大型的、分布式的、对大量数据进行访问的...原创 2019-12-18 19:16:38 · 1413 阅读 · 0 评论 -
【Linux运维架构】------ 搭建 ELK 日志分析系统
一、ELK 日志分析系统简介:日志服务器:提高安全性;集中存放日志;缺陷:对日志的分析困难ELK日志处理步骤:将日志进行集中格式化;将日志格式化(logstash)并输出到 Elasticsearch;对格式化后的数据进行索引和存储(Elasticsearch);前端数据的展示(Kibana)ELK:Elasticsearch + Logstash + Kibana...原创 2019-12-17 20:16:39 · 818 阅读 · 0 评论 -
Mysql 高可用集群 ------ MHA
文章目录一、MHA 简介:二、部署 MHA:第一步:三台主从服务器安装 mysql第二步:修改 mysql 的主配置文件:/etc/my.cnf ,注意三台服务器的 server-id 不能一样第三步:三台服务器启动 mysql 服务第四步:配置 Mysql 主从同步(一主两从)第五步:安装 MHA第六步:启动 MHA一、MHA 简介:MHA(Master High Availability)...原创 2019-12-15 19:41:31 · 432 阅读 · 0 评论 -
rsync ------ 远程同步
文章目录一、rsync 同步简介:二、rsync 命令的用法:三、操作实例:四、配合 inotify 工具使用五、操作实例:一、rsync 同步简介:(1)Remote Sync ----- 远程同步,支持本地复制,或者与其他SSH 、rsync主机同步,功能类似于scp,但是要比scp丰富。官方网站:http://rsync.samba.org(2)特点:1、可以镜像保存整个目录树和文...原创 2019-12-13 15:03:02 · 730 阅读 · 0 评论 -
【Linux 运维架构】------ Redis 集群
一、Redis Cluster(Redis集群)简介:(1)edis是一个开源的key value存储系统,受到了广大互联网公司的青睐。redis3.0版本之前只支持单例模式,在3.0版本及以后才支持集群,这里我搭建用的是最新的版本 redis-5.0.7;(2)redis集群采用P2P模式,是完全去中心化的,不存在中心节点或者代理节点;(3)redis集群是没有统一的入口的,客户端(cli...原创 2019-12-13 08:52:54 · 340 阅读 · 0 评论 -
【Linux运维架构】------ Memcached + Magent + keepalived 高可用集群
一、前言:magent是一款开源的代理服务软件,我们可以通过它来实现缓存数据的同步,当然这里说的同步不是说memcached之间就能互相通讯了, 而magent可以同时连接多个memcached节点, 通过magent绑定的VIP从客户端登录memcached写入数据,其他节点的memcached数据也会同步。二、架构部署:环境说明:角色需要安装的软件包memcache...原创 2019-12-12 08:44:13 · 366 阅读 · 0 评论 -
Redis 详解 ------ 介绍、配置 、优化
一、了解关系数据库(SQL)和非关系数据库(NoSQL):(1)关系型数据库(SQL):1、一个结构化的数据库,创建在关系模型基础上,一般面向于记录;2、包括 Oracle 、Mysql 、 SQL Server 、Microsoft Access 、DB2 等。优点:1、易于维护:都是使用表结构,格式一致;2、使用方便:SQL语言通用,可用于复杂查询;3、复杂操作:支持SQL,可用...原创 2019-12-10 17:33:34 · 802 阅读 · 0 评论 -
Apache 、Nginx 、Squid 的区别
文章目录一、Apache:二、Squid:三、Nginx:四、三者比较:(1) squid 与 apache:(2)nginx 和 squid 的反向代理的区别:(3) apache 与 tomcat :一、Apache:Apache 是一个优秀的开放源码的网页服务器,第一款web服务器端软件。但对于那些需要更强大的Web应用服务器(比如大小、可定制、响应速度、可扩展性等方面)的人而言,Apa...原创 2019-12-05 14:40:41 · 4925 阅读 · 0 评论 -
【Linux 运维架构】------ Nginx + Tomcat 动静分离、负载均衡
文章目录一、原理解释:(1)动静分离(2)正向代理和反向代理二、实验示例:(一)部署负载均衡(反向代理)第一步:搭建 Nginx第二步:部署两台 Tomcat第三步:Tomcat 中创建测试页面第四步:修改 Nginx 配置文件,添加服务器池第五步:客户端测试(二)部署动静分离第一步:编辑 nginx 服务器的配置文件 nginx.conf第二步:配置 Tomcat,创建动态页面第三步:客户端测试...原创 2019-12-03 15:39:15 · 356 阅读 · 0 评论 -
Nginx + Tomcat 负载均衡群集(实验)
文章目录一、Nginx 负载均衡实现原理:(1)Nginx 静态处理优势(2)Tomcat 主要目录(3)Nginx 应用(4)动静分离原理二、实验案例:第一步:搭建 Nginx第二步:部署两台 Tomcat第三步:Tomcat 中创建测试页面第四步:修改 Nginx 配置文件,添加服务器池第五步:客户端测试一、Nginx 负载均衡实现原理:Nginx 实现负载均衡是通过反向代理来实现的。(...原创 2019-12-02 18:51:40 · 745 阅读 · 0 评论 -
LVS 负载均衡 ------ DR模式 + Keepalived(综合实验)
文章目录一、keepalived :(1)keepalived是什么(2)keepalived工作原理二、配置步骤:第一步:配置两台 DR第二步:配置第一台节点服务器 web1第三步:配置第二台节点服务器 web2第四步:客户端测试第五步:部署 keepalived第六步:实验结果验证一、keepalived :(1)keepalived是什么keepalived是集群管理中保证集群高可用的...原创 2019-11-30 14:05:34 · 614 阅读 · 0 评论 -
LVS 负载均衡 ------ NAT模式
一、企业群集应用概述:在互联网应用中,随着站点对硬件性能、响应速度、服务稳定性、数据可靠性等要求越来越高,单台服务器远不能满足需求,此时就需要多台服务器组成一个集群,但是对外仍表现的是一个整体,类似于一个“代表”。何为群集:Cluster ,集群 ,群集由多台主机构成,但对外只表现为一个整体二、企业群集分类:根据群集所针对的目标差异,可分为三种类型:负载均衡群集;高可用群集;...原创 2019-11-29 23:38:33 · 672 阅读 · 0 评论 -
Haproxy 搭建 Web群集
文章目录一、常见的 Web集群调度器:二、Haproxy 应用分析:三、Haproxy 调度算法原理:四、实验示例:第一步:搭建两台 Nginx 服务器第二步:搭建 Haproxy第三步:在 win7 上用浏览器访问调度服务器(192.168.100.100/test.html)第四步:优化日志一、常见的 Web集群调度器:目前常见的 Web 集群调度器分为软件和硬件,软件通常使用开源的LVS...原创 2019-11-29 16:53:52 · 339 阅读 · 0 评论